爬電距離的選擇以日常運行時的額定工作電壓為依據,工作電壓越高,對絕緣的需求越大,所需爬電距離也越長。

.介質不同:間隙距離依賴空氣的絕緣能力,而爬電距離取決於固體絕緣材料表面的性能。
